Just back from ava and it does seem that it is only reverse that has a problem, it does feel like it engages and the stick stays in the reverse position but there is no drive. When the clutch is lifted there is no vibration or noises i would of thought if it had done the dogs there would be vibration as it bounced on the parts left.
From what i was told it had been getting harder to get reverse then the other day while trying to take the car off the rollers it had no drive atall.
To save me stripping one of my spare boxes would the reverse cog be held on with a circlip, my first thought was if it was and it had brocken then went dog to dog while selecting it may have moved the gear far enough so the dogs dont mesh ???

reverse is a very small gear in the R+D box and this is why alot of them fail this way, especially in rally use and if we go 'off line'
we are usually in reverse before the car stops, hence reverse gear in bits

Reverse idler is notorious on the R & D for stripping....as MarkK has said IIRC they are Ł120 for the gear plus the cost of labour......

Just off the phone to AG motorsport and as predicted by Ian and Mark the reverse ideler gear had broken up and chipped a few teeth on the main reverse gear.
New parts should hopefully be here today or monday so car should be back on the roller by the end of next week to finnish the mapping .
